Front-End Web Development (Coding)

Uncategorized

About Course

FRONTEND PROGRAMMING 

Course Overview

This Frontend Programming course is designed to take you from beginner to a job-ready developer by teaching you how to build modern, responsive websites and web applications. You will learn core technologies like HTML, CSS, and JavaScript, while also integrating AI tools such as ChatGPT to speed up development, debug code, and improve productivity.

The course also covers real-world skills like working with APIs, deploying live websites, connecting domains, and building AI-powered web applications. By the end of the program, you will have hands-on experience and a portfolio of projects you can showcase to clients or employers.

Why You Should Learn This Course

  • Frontend development is one of the most in-demand tech skills globally
  • You can start earning through freelancing, remote jobs, or personal projects
  • Learn how to build real websites and applications from scratch
  • Gain a strong advantage by combining web development with AI skills
  • Become self-reliant in creating digital solutions for businesses and clients

Benefits of This Course

  • Beginner-friendly and practical learning approach
  • Hands-on projects to build a strong portfolio
  • Learn faster using AI tools like ChatGPT
  • Real-world skills including hosting, deployment, and domain connection
  • Prepares you for jobs, freelancing, or starting your own tech business
  • Access to modern tools and industry-relevant practices

Module 1: Orientation, CLI & Git

  • Introduction to web development
  • Understanding how the web works
  • Command Line Interface (CLI) basics
  • File and folder management
  • Introduction to Git
  • Tracking changes and version control
  • Using ChatGPT to understand commands and fix errors

Module 2: HTML – Structure & Semantics

  • Understanding HTML structure
  • Elements, tags, and attributes
  • Semantic HTML
  • Headings, paragraphs, links, images
  • Lists, tables, and forms
  • Basic accessibility practices
  • Generating HTML layouts with ChatGPT

Module 3: CSS – Styling & Layout

  • CSS syntax and structure
  • Selectors and specificity
  • Colors, typography, and spacing
  • Box model and layout fundamentals
  • Flexbox (layout system)
  • Responsive design (media queries)
  • Using ChatGPT to generate styles and debug CSS

Module 4: JavaScript – Logic & DOM

  • JavaScript fundamentals
  • Variables and data types
  • Functions and reusable logic
  • DOM manipulation
  • Event handling
  • Conditionals, loops, arrays, and objects
  • Using ChatGPT to write and debug code

Module 5: APIs & Data Handling

 

Module 8: AI in Frontend Development

Module 9: Hosting, Deployment & Domain

Module 10: Final Projects

 

Show More